What is IADConnects?

IADConnects is a meet and greet initiative where IADC members and their guests (colleagues, potential members, clients, sponsor partners, significant others, etc.) may gather in a casual and social setting to network, relax, and just have fun.  All members are invited to engage and, most importantly, to CONNECT!
